Florida is top US vacation spot

Florida is the favored spot for US vacationers, according to reports out this week.

Results from the YPB&R annual Leisure Travel Monitor have lifted Florida back into top spot, the Miami Herald reports.

Florida has always been popular with US vacationers, although its hurricane season means a good travel insurance policy is a must.

And given that no hurricanes hit south Florida in 2006, the tourism figures have rebounded.

Robert Thraikill, general manager of Conrad Hilton in Miami, said: ”I don’t want to jinx this, but so far so good.”

Dale Brill, head of marketing for Visit Florida, was positive also saying that despite “tenuous optimism” over the threat of hurricanes, many vacationers still wanted to come.

He commented: “Consumers still say they’re cautious about planning a vacation in Florida during hurricane season. Still, a significant size of the population is willing to come.”
